Yuhua Ranked 19th among China’s Top 100 Industrial Districts

(People's Daily Online)    13:27, November 27, 2018

The “China County Industrial Economic Development Forum (2018)” was held in Beijing last week. It was hosted by China Academy of Information and Communications Technology (CAICT). At the forum, a white paper entitled "Development Reports of China's Top 100 Industrial Counties (Cities) and Top 100 Industrial Districts (2018)" was published. Yuhua District of Changsha, Hunan ranked 19th on the list of China’s Top 100 Industrial Districts. It is the second time that Yuhua District has ranked among the country’s top 20 industrial districts since the first release of China's Top 100 Industrial Districts last year.

Founded in 1957, CAICT is a scientific research institute directly under the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of China. It is agreed that the list released by the CAICT is highly professional and authoritative.

The selection of China’s top 100 industrial districts is made based on important indicators such as industrial added value, enterprise profits, per capita disposable income, industrial investment, and the number of invention patents per 10,000 population.

Industrial prosperity leads to economic prosperity, and economic prosperity leads to regional prosperity. Between January and October this year, industrial added value from Yuhua District (including China Tobacco Hunan Industrial Co., Ltd.) above a designated size reached 67.8 billion CNY, a year-on-year increase of 7.3%; the industrial added value from Yuhua District (excluding China Tobacco Hunan Industrial Co., Ltd.) above a designated size reached 24.1 billion CNY, a year-on-year increase of 6.5%. Between January and September this year, the output value of high-tech industries in the district reached 122.1 billion CNY, with a year-on-year growth rate of 16.9% and a contribution rate of 37.6%.

Thanks to this, Yuhua's regional economy has also been soaring. Between January and June this year, Yuhua achieved a regional GDP of 70.3 billion CNY (including Changsha Cigarette Factory, the same below), an increase of 10.1%. The general public budget revenue was 8.7 billion CNY, an increase of 9.6%. The overall tax revenue reached 7.3 billion CNY, an increase of 11.3%. Yuhua District has been ranked as one of “China’s Top 100 Districts in Comprehensive Strength” for many years.
